Art Rise Savannah is excited to announce its renewed partnership with MusicFile Productions for the 6th Annual Savannah Stopover Music Festival Poster Competition. With 100 bands scheduled to play at venues throughout Historic Downtown Savannah March 10th-12th, 2016, the Stopover Poster Competition brings together the best of Savannah’s arts and music scenes.

Art Rise Savannah invites graphic and visual artists from Savannah and around the country to create posters inspired by the individual bands taking part in Savannah Stopover 2016. Submitting a poster is easy, free, and can be completed online at Art Rise Savannah’s website. Artists are invited to choose a band from the confirmed lineup  at [http://www.savannahstopover.com/lineup] and create a poster using the specifications outlined below. (Please note, additional bands, including all local Savannah bands will be announced on January 19th, 2016). Ten posters will be chosen as  finalists and will be featured at an exhibition during Savannah Stopover  Music Festival on March 10th. These 10 posters will also be available for order at the  Stopover Headquarters during the festival.

Posters will be juried by a panel of local artists, graphic designers, and the organizers of Savannah Stopover. Semi-Finalists will be announced on March 1st, and released to the public to vote for the top three. The winning posters will be announced during a reception on March 10th at the Opening Night Event of the Festival at Ships of The Sea’s North Garden.

Last year’s winning posters were designed by Alex Wagner, Caleb Williamson, and Ryan Howard. The top ten posters from 2015 can be viewed online at artrisesavannah.org/stopover.
